PERANCANGAN HEALTH MONITORING SYSTEM PENDETEKSI DETAK JANTUNG, SATURASI OKSIGEN, DAN SUHU TUBUH BERBASIS IOT MENGGUNAKAN BLYNK
Monitoring vital signs such as heart rate, oxygen saturation, and body temperature is a primary indicator for the early detection of a person's health condition. However, conventional monitoring is often still manual and limited by distance, making it inefficient for continuous supervision. This research aims to design an Internet of Things (IoT)-based health monitoring system capable of presenting data in real-time. The system integrates hardware components with the Blynk platform as a remote monitoring interface via a smartphone. The results indicate that the designed system facilitates quick and accurate health data accessibility, thereby increasing efficiency in supervising the user's physical condition for both independent and medical purposes.
